> On 2/12/24 03:53, David Edmundson wrote:
> > Plasma 5.27 is not getting any more regular timed releases. However in
> > the past for LTS releases we have said that we would just make them
> > on-demand if there's enough stuff.
> >
> > I've seen enough patches over the last month that warrant putting into
> > 5.27 with people not cherry-picking some major fixes because "there's
> > not going to be another release". I want to request that we do at
> > least one more spin some time in the next few months.
